Just intonation is an infinite universe. A justly-intoned pentatonic can be very effective in the hands of a sensitive composer, and in this electronic age that same composer on another day can use a scale with hundreds of notes in an octave.

One approach to making just intonation not only practical but easy is to map an octave-repeating 12-tone JI scale to a standard keyboard. This page collects some of these scales, and a companion page does the same for tempered scales.
